**Q: My plugin keeps hitting 429s — what's with the per-tenant rate quotas?**

Short version: every tenant on Larkspur gets a shared bucket, and your plugin draws from it. If a noisy neighbor plugin burns the quota, you're throttled too — not much you can do except back off gracefully. Need a quota bump for testing? Request a sandbox tenant through the Fernwick dashboard. To unlock the elevated sandbox, you'll enter the recovery passphrase provided just below.

strongbox words: druvan-lamys-eliius-jorax-istox-soreth-ulays-gilix-ralix-oliiel-norwyn-casvan-praius

## Deployment

Known issue: Lanternjaw's websocket client drops after idle timeout and reconnects with a stale session token, causing duplicate subscriptions. Fix shipped in 2.4.1; deploy to staging first, soak for 30 minutes, then promote. Rollback is a plain redeploy of 2.4.0. Verify reconnect behavior with the smoke script before promoting. Staging runs with the following values.

deployment values, yagef-yawip:
ELIOX_PIN=5303
ELIOX_METRICS_HOST=metrics.eliox.paliqworks.corp
ELIOX_LOG_LEVEL=error
ELIOX_TENANT=praiel

Handover Note — Director Transition, Operations

To the heads of department: as I hand responsibilities to Director Pellan Moss, please note the status of Project Quillford, our warehouse automation initiative at Daventry Goods. The project is roughly five months delayed due to integration failures with the legacy inventory system. Remediation is underway; the revised milestones were approved last week. Pellan will chair the next steering meeting. The confidential strategic considerations behind the revised plan are set out below.

management briefing: Only 33 of the 205 pilot accounts renewed Kasath, so a churn review is set for October 17. Weniusek Logistics is in early talks to buy Holethax Freight for about $345.6 million.